Ok, so I made a static_prop and used a box model on it (which is called wood_crate001a_damaged.mdl) Then I remembered that apparently there is a way to make it breakable with func_breakable, so I changed it to that, and set some values like health, material, and prop data. However, I press Apply then exit that and it just turns into a purple dot (origin point I think it's called) and then it destroys itself after i click something else. I then tried to compile & play the map, but it exits HL2 immediately and says some line about damagedmax prop whatever... Even if I do delete every cox model shard on the level, it shuts down HL2 after compiling, and makes up some excuse but AltP shows No Errors!

func_ entities are brush entities. Try a prop_physics with the 'motion disabled' flag set if you don't want it to move. If it still gives you an error the func_breakable is probably still lurking, so you'll have to delete it with "Map > Entity Report..."
